I was just curious to know what exactly the Sprite Kit Restitution is setting up. I know that it adjusts the behavior according to SKPhysicsBody parameters, but how is the behavior different?
Sprite Kit Physicalbody Restitution is defined as
"a property that describes how much energy a body saves when it bounces from another body, basically a fancy way of saying" bounciness "-IOS Textbook Games

e = relative speed after collision / relative speed before collision

The latter case concerns the majority of collisions or all of these situations in which the value of e is between 0 and 1 , or in average. This is essentially an inelastic collision, where a little kinetic energy is dispersed. In fact, the default value of the Sprite-kit is 0.2. physicsBody
